#48d0b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48d0b8 is composed of 28.2% red, 81.6%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 169.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#48d0b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#00a171.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#48d0b8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#48d0b8 has RGB values of R:72, G:208,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4772024.

Hex triplet 48d0b8 #48d0b8
RGB Decimal 72, 208, 184 rgb(72,208,184)
RGB Percent 28.2, 81.6, 72.2 rgb(28.2%,81.6%,72.2%)
CMYK 65, 0, 12, 18
HSL 169.4°, 59.1, 54.9 hsl(169.4,59.1%,54.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 169.4°, 65.4, 81.6
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 76.037, -42.202, 1.16
XYZ 33.877, 49.947, 53.2
xyY 0.247, 0.365, 49.947
CIE-LCH 76.037, 42.218, 178.426
CIE-LUV 76.037, -53.469, 8.421
Hunter-Lab 70.673, -38.114, 4.84
Binary 01001000, 11010000, 10111000

Shades and Tints of #48d0b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f4f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#48d0b8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#869290 is the less saturated color, while #1cfcd5 is the most saturated one.
